On my T61 14.1 Wide (1440x900 WXGA+) I sometimes use the ThinkPad FullScreen Magnifier Utility, Ver. 1.16 (AKA ThinkPad UltraZoom) with Fn+Space.

Basically it's working but there are some things strange for me.

1.) If the magnifier is activated, I have a new icon in the system tray.
When I click on the icon, I can change between 140 %, 180 % and 230 %.
However I have all these 3 values 3 times in the list: 140 %, 140 %, 140 %, 180 %, 180 %, 180 %, 230 %, 230 %, 230 %!
There is no difference between the same percentage settings: IAW all 140 % have the same resolution (like it should be).
For me this is an error: Each percentage value should appear only once.

2.) My native 1440x900 resolution has a 16:10 ratio.
The resolutions of the magnifier all have a 4:3 ratio!
140 % = 1024x768
180 % = 800x600
230 % = 640x480
For me these resolutions are not correct for a 16:10 display.
Correct 16:10 ratios would be 1280x800 and 960x600. These are also the other two 16:10 ratios which I can set in the Windows Vista Control Panel.


Another interesting thing: In the Control Panel the smallest available resolution is 800x600 but with FullScreen Magnifier the 230 % resolution is 640x480 (and then I can see it also in the Control Panel).

I'd like to have also 16:10 ratios with activated FullScreen Magnifier.
I found the settings in the registry (HKEY_CURRENT_USER\Software\IBM\TPHOTKEY\UltraZoom) but I didn't change them.
The values of the keys are clear for me but the keys itself not at all.

Did someone have the same "problem"?
Did someone change the registry?

Running a 15.4" t61p in Vista...

Looking for a solution to this myself I have the 1680x1050 screen and I wanted the full screen to be 1280x800 so I edited the registry setting found here:

start run, regedit.

In this section:
computer\hkey_current_user\software\ibm\TPHOTKEY\UltraZoom

Find the key called ExpandMode which has EA on my system, then go down a level to the modes and find 000000EA and then find these 2 keys:

PelsHeight - I changed it from 1024 to 800 (decimal)

But for this to stay this way, I also had to change the permissions on the 000000EA branch to deny full control, delete and write. The utility kept rewriting the data!! :x

So I right clicked on that 000000EA key, chose permissions, selected my account name, selected advanced, selected my account name again, then edit. On the right side (deny) I made sure the following values were checked thus denying the utility from overwriting my values:

create subkey, enumerate subkeys, create link, delete, write DAC, write owner.

Then click ok, etc to get back and save the values.

Once that was done, I can now go between full res and a larger but proportional enlarged mode. The 800 stays and the 1024 no longer gets re-written each time. :D

It would sure be nice to see a customizer for this from Lenovo as it is a very handy function.

Warning, this is the registry so use at your own risk/peril.
